Tausagafou Ho Ching was born on March 15, 2002, in Honolulu, Hawaii. Standing at 6'4" and weighing 250 pounds, he has the physical attributes that make him a formidable presence on the field. Ho Ching began his football journey at St. Louis School, a powerhouse in high school football, where he honed his skills and developed a reputation as a dominant defensive end.
Ho Ching is known for his explosive first step and relentless pursuit of the quarterback. His ability to read plays and react quickly sets him apart from his peers. Combining strength and agility, he's adept at both pass rushing and run stopping, making him a versatile asset on the defensive line. His high football IQ allows him to anticipate opponents' moves, giving him an edge in critical situations.
In his freshman year at the University of Hawaii, Ho Ching quickly made a name for himself by recording 8 sacks and 15 tackles for loss, earning him All-Conference honors. His standout performance against the Boise State Broncos (10-4) was a highlight, where he recorded 3 sacks and a forced fumble, showcasing his potential as a future NFL prospect. His contributions have been instrumental in the team's defensive strategies, and he's poised for an impactful college career.
